You could try Unico Leela, Royal Asia Lodge or Woraburi. Might be slightly over budget. I believe there are some small guest houses around for less, but don't know names. I think the Swan bar might have rooms. There's also the Miami, but it's said to be pretty ropey.

Just thought, the Ibis is still really cheap and in the right spot..

Looking on Agoda, it's under 1000b.

Swan Inn 4.. 700/night.. just pass Soi 6 turnoff (ph. 02-2510931 or +6622510931) on the right hand side (Swan Inn 1 on left side dump). The only problem is you have to walk through the bar to get to your room, but who cares. Ask for a room with a balconey. 4 min walk NEP, but could take a couple of hours.

Mikes on Nana Nua (Soi 3) used to be 400 Baht a night but that's a few years ago now.
